Transaction 40a9588ea5626e79c47414650bfdf263150f01b9489fc558a73c80c31b1de18e
1 Input
1 Output
-
40a9588ea5626e79c47414650bfdf263150f01b9489fc558a73c80c31b1de18e:0
- value
- 1859572
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b954bea6717bd544de70b94249cac32281af7b0
- address
- bc1qfw25h6n8z774gn08pw2zf89vxg5p4aas6aqpa9